AWS亚马逊云代理商:高性能互联网中间件
在当今互联网技术飞速发展的时代,企业面临着海量数据的处理、实时响应的需求以及对高可用性、高扩展性和高安全性的要求。在这一背景下,互联网中间件作为连接不同应用程序、服务和系统的桥梁,扮演着至关重要的角色。AWS(亚马逊云计算)作为全球领先的云服务提供商,以其强大的云计算基础设施和丰富的服务生态系统,为企业提供了高性能的互联网中间件解决方案。本篇文章将从多个角度分析AWS亚马逊云在互联网中间件中的应用优势,并探讨其作为代理商的作用。
什么是互联网中间件?
互联网中间件是指位于操作系统和应用程序之间的软件,旨在提供通信、数据管理、负载均衡、安全性等关键功能。它不仅简化了不同服务、应用之间的集成和互操作性,还增强了系统的可扩展性、灵活性与可靠性。互联网中间件通常包含以下几个核心组件:
- 消息队列:用于异步通信,确保系统组件之间的高效、可靠数据传输。
- 负载均衡:确保不同应用程序之间的负载分配均匀,从而提升系统性能与响应速度。
- 数据库连接池:提高数据库访问效率,减少数据库连接的开销。
- 缓存系统:加速数据访问,减少对数据库的依赖,提高应用性能。
AWS云计算基础设施的优势
AWS(Amazon Web Services)作为全球领先的云服务提供商,其强大的基础设施和技术优势,使得AWS成为了许多企业选择云计算平台的首选。以下是AWS在提供高性能互联网中间件服务时的几个核心优势:
1. 高度可扩展性
AWS的云服务具备强大的弹性扩展能力,能够根据企业需求动态调整资源。无论是处理突发的高流量负载,还是支持企业长期增长的需求,AWS都能提供稳定且可持续的支持。通过Auto Scaling(自动扩展)、Elastic Load Balancer(弹性负载均衡器)等服务,AWS能够确保企业应用的高可用性和高性能。
2. 高性能与低延迟
AWS在全球拥有多个数据中心,这些数据中心分布在不同地区,用户可以根据需求选择合适的区域部署服务。通过Amazon CloudFront(全球内容分发网络)等服务,AWS能够提供低延迟、高吞吐量的网络性能,从而支持高速的数据传输和实时的应用响应。
3. 安全性与合规性
安全性是云计算服务中最重要的因素之一。AWS在数据保护、网络安全和合规性方面具备领先的技术,支持多层次的加密、身份和访问管理(IAM)等功能,确保企业的关键数据得到充分保护。AWS还通过ISO、GDPR等多项国际认证,帮助企业应对严格的合规要求。
4. 灵活的定价与成本效益
AWS采用按需付费的定价模式,企业仅需为实际使用的资源付费。这种灵活的定价方式能够帮助企业根据实际需求调整资源配置,避免不必要的成本支出。AWS还提供了Reserved Instances(预留实例)和Spot Instances(竞价实例)等定价选项,进一步提高了成本效益。
AWS为互联网中间件提供的服务
AWS为互联网中间件提供了丰富的服务和解决方案,这些服务不仅支持企业的核心应用需求,还能够有效提升系统的整体性能与效率。
1. Amazon SQS(Simple Queue Service)
Amazon SQS是一种托管的消息队列服务,它能够帮助企业实现不同系统和应用之间的异步通信。通过SQS,消息可以在不同应用组件之间进行传递,确保数据的可靠传输和处理。SQS还支持自动扩展,能够根据需求动态调整处理能力,确保高负载情况下的稳定性。

2. Amazon Elastic Load Balancing(ELB)
Amazon ELB是一个托管的负载均衡服务,它能够自动将流量分配到多个目标(如EC2实例、容器等)。ELB能够确保流量的均匀分布,优化系统的响应时间,并提供高可用性。当某个实例发生故障时,ELB可以自动将流量切换到健康实例,保证应用的持续可用性。
3. Amazon ElastiCache
Amazon ElastiCache是一种托管的缓存服务,它可以帮助企业提升数据访问速度,减少数据库的压力。ElastiCache支持Memcached和Redis两种流行的缓存引擎,能够在内存中存储热点数据,极大地提高系统响应速度,降低数据库负载。
4. Amazon RDS(Relational Database Service)
Amazon RDS是一个托管的关系型数据库服务,支持多种数据库引擎,如MySQL、PostgreSQL、MariaDB等。RDS简化了数据库的部署、管理和扩展,企业可以将更多的精力集中在业务逻辑和应用开发上,而将数据库的运维工作交给AWS。
AWS亚马逊云代理商的角色与价值
作为AWS的代理商,提供亚马逊云计算服务的公司在为客户提供技术支持和解决方案时,发挥着至关重要的作用。代理商不仅帮助客户选择合适的AWS服务,还能够提供一系列增值服务,如定制化解决方案、技术培训、系统集成、迁移服务等。
1. 提供专业咨询和技术支持
AWS云平台功能强大,但对于企业来说,如何根据自身需求选择合适的服务是一项技术挑战。AWS代理商作为中介,能够提供专业的咨询服务,帮助企业选择适合的服务组合,最大化地提升企业的云计算资源利用效率。
2. 帮助企业进行云迁移
云迁移是企业数字化转型过程中至关重要的一步。AWS代理商能够帮助企业评估现有的IT基础设施,制定云迁移计划,并提供迁移工具和技术支持,确保迁移过程顺利进行,避免数据丢失和系统停机。
3. 提供持续优化和管理服务
云计算服务的优化和管理是一个持续的过程。AWS代理商能够帮助企业定期评估和优化云资源的使用情况,通过精细化管理和监控,确保企业在云平台上的应用始终保持高效和成本效益。
总结
随着企业对高性能、高可用性互联网应用的需求不断增长,AWS亚马逊云计算为企业提供了强大的技术平台和丰富的互联网中间件服务,能够帮助企业构建灵活、可扩展的应用架构,提升系统的可靠性和性能。作为AWS的代理商,通过专业的技术支持、云迁移服务和持续优化管理,能够帮助企业更好地利用云计算的优势,实现数字化转型和业务的持续增长。

评论列表 (0条):
加载更多评论 Loading...